# Build Provenance: Incremental Rebuilds on Mosswire

Quick primer: Mosswire only rebuilds pages whose content hash changed, so "why didn't my page update?" usually means the source hash matched. Every incremental run writes a provenance record — which inputs, which template version, which cache entries it reused. If output looks stale, don't nuke the cache first; check the provenance log. Each record is keyed by the token that appears below.

build token for fafof-tageg: htk21_f30a3062ec5a0972b3bbf

Bulk edits in the Ledgerbird admin table are the main load spike we see. Each bulk action fans out row updates in chunks; oversized chunks lock the table, undersized ones flood the job queue. Don't raise limits without checking replica lag on the Kestrel cluster first. Throttling kicks in per operator, not per session — contractors have hit this before and filed false bug reports. The current chunking and throttle constants are set as follows.

tuning constants:
RATE_LIMITS = {
    "zorael": 10,
    "oliix": 1,
    "holix": 2,
    "quenix": 10,
}

Vendor note: DeployPing bot. Our deploy-status chat bot is provided by Quillhaven Systems under an annual contract renewed each March. The bot posts release progress to the #ship-updates channel and answers /status queries for the Lanternworks platform. New team members do not need a separate license; access follows your chat account. Outages or incorrect status reports should be logged in the vendor tracker first. For contract questions or feature requests, reach the Quillhaven account desk at the address below.

escalation mailbox, kaweg-kahif: druwyn.sordor@nelvroworks.corp